CHAPTER 20: PRINTERS AND PRINTING3446.Click the desired printer. If you want to print to your defaultprinter, you can skip this step, as it will already be selected. 7.Click the desired PageRange. If your document ismore than one page, you do nothave to print every page. TIPYou can select a range ofpages (for example, 3-5), or you can select single- page ranges. For example, if you wanted to printpages 4-7 and page 9, youwould enter 4-7, 9 in thePages box. 8.Click the up or down arrow to change the number ofcopies you d like. 9.Click Print. The document will be printed. Changing Printer SettingsYou may want to change some of the settings for your printer. This is especially the case if you ll be printing out your digitalphotos, as you ll want to set the type of paper used, the sizeof the paper, and the layout.

343Printing a DocumentAlmost every program that you install in Windows XP MediaCenter Edition will have a Print function that works in a similarfashion. In most cases, the Print command will appear underthe File menu. In this example, we will use Internet Explorer toprint a Web page, but you can use almost any other program. 1.Click Start. The Start menuwill appear. 2.Click All Programs. A list ofprograms will appear. 3.Click Internet Explorer. Internet Explorer will now belaunched. 4.Click File. The File menu willappear. 5.Click Print. The Print dialogbox will now open. TIPPressing Ctrl+P, in mostapplications, will launch thePrint dialog box. PRINTING A DOCUMENT

341Changing the Default PrinterIf you have more than one printer, you may want to changewhich printer is the default. The default printer should be theone that you use the most often, as it will show up first in thePrinters list whenever you printfrom an application. The point ofhaving a default printer is that itwill save you time, as you won thave to pick a printer whenprinting the default willautomatically be selected. 1.Click Printers and OtherHardware. This will open awindow where you can choosea task. 2.Click View installedprinters or fax printers. A listof all of your installed printerswill appear. CHANGING THE DEFAULT PRINTER
